Frequently asked questions about apartment rentals in Kea

  • What is Kea, Greece famous for?

    Kea, or Tzia as it's also known, is famous for its stunning combination of dramatic landscapes and relaxed island charm. It boasts beautiful sandy beaches like Pisses and Gialiskari, charming villages like Ioulis, with its Venetian architecture, and a rich history dating back to antiquity. The island's unique blend of natural beauty and cultural heritage makes it a popular, yet relatively tranquil, Greek island destination.

  • What are some off-the-beaten-path spots to check out in Kea, Greece?

    For a truly secluded experience, explore the less-visited beaches like Otzias or explore the inland trails leading to the ancient ruins of Karthea, an ancient city with fascinating remnants. The small village of Poisses, nestled away from the main tourist areas, offers a glimpse into authentic island life. Hiking through the island's interior reveals hidden chapels and breathtaking panoramic views.

  • When should you visit Kea, Greece for the best experience?

    The best time to visit Kea is during the shoulder seasons – sp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October). You'll enjoy pleasant weather, fewer crowds, and lower prices than during the peak summer months (June-August). The sea is still warm enough for swimming in the shoulder seasons.

  • What are the best local dishes to try in Kea, Greece?

    Be sure to sample the fresh seafood, especially the grilled octopus and lobster. Local cheeses, such as graviera and kefalotyri, are also delicious. Try the traditional Kea lamb, often cooked in a wood-fired oven, and don't miss the various local honey varieties. Many tavernas offer traditional Greek dishes with a Kea twist.

  • What are the top sights to visit in Kea, Greece?

    The Venetian Kastro in Ioulis, the island's main town, is a must-see, offering stunning views. Explore the ancient ruins of Karthea, hike to the Lion of Kea, and relax on the beautiful beaches of Pisses and Gialiskari. Visit the Archaeological Museum of Kea in Ioulis to delve deeper into the island's rich history.
